Discover the Bird Aviation Museum and Invention Center in Hayden, Idaho

Nestled in the scenic surroundings of Hayden, Idaho, the Bird Aviation Museum and Invention Center is a hidden gem that offers a captivating glimpse into the world of aviation and innovation. Celebrating Innovation

In addition to its aviation exhibits, the Bird Aviation Museum also highlights the importance of invention. The Invention Center within the museum features exhibits on groundbreaking inventions that have impacted various fields, from medicine to engineering. Dr. Forrest Bird himself was an accomplished inventor, best known for developing the medical respirator. The museum pays homage to his contributions and inspires visitors to think creatively and pursue their innovative ideas.
